
Android课程(大学)
IamFiora
人一能之,己百之;人十能之,己千之。果能此道矣,虽愚,必明;虽柔,必强。
展开
-
Android平台微型技术博客4
最近几天,一直纠结于android的时间的自动更新,先简要说下android自己原有的更新机制,android原有的更新机制很简单,是采用NITZ(Network identity and Time Zone)的方式更新的,这应该是一种运营商的可选服务,简单的来说,就是运营商通知CP主动上报时间信息,CP上报后上层更新相应的时间。CDMA制式估计上报时间比较频繁,更新比较给力,因此CDMA制式的时...转载 2018-06-20 15:10:08 · 251 阅读 · 0 评论 -
Android平台微型技术博客3
1. Android进程 在了解Android线程之前得先了解一下Android的进程。当一个程序第一次启动的时候,Android会启动一个LINUX进程和一个主线程。默认的情况下,所有该程序的组件都将在该进程和线程中运行。同时,Android会为每个应用程序分配一个单独的LINUX用户。Android会尽量保留一个正在运行进程,只在内存资源出现不足时,Android会尝试停...转载 2018-06-20 15:08:20 · 224 阅读 · 0 评论 -
Android平台微型技术博客2
现在的主流移动设备像Android、iPhone等都使用SQLite作为复杂数据的存储引擎,在我们为移动设备开发应用程序时,也许就要使用到SQLite来存储我们大量的数据,所以我们就需要掌握移动设备上的SQLite开发技巧。对于Android平台来说,系统内置了丰富的API来供开发人员操作SQLite,我们可以轻松的完成对数据的存取。 下面就向大家介绍一下SQLite常用的操作方法,为了方便,我...转载 2018-06-20 15:06:37 · 259 阅读 · 0 评论 -
Android平台微型技术博客1
相信大家对Fragment的都不陌生,对于Fragment的使用,一方面Activity需要在布局中为Fragment安排位置,另一方面需要管理好Fragment的生命周期。Activity中有个FragmentManager,其内部维护fragment队列,以及fragment事务的回退栈。 一般情况下,我们在Activity里面会这么添加Fragment: [java] view p...转载 2018-06-20 15:03:38 · 232 阅读 · 0 评论